Ingredients Needed
For the Instant Pot Oatmeal
3cupswater
2cupsalmond milk(sweetened or unsweetened)
1tablespoonunsalted butter
½teaspoonsalt
2cupsold fashioned oats

Instructions
Add 3 cups water, 2 cups almond milk, 1 tablespoon unsalted butter, ½ teaspoon salt, and 2 cups old fashioned oats to Instant Pot insert. Stir ingredients together until well incorporated.
Secure lid on Instant Pot with valve in Sealing position. Set Instant Pot to Manual Medium Pressure and set cook time to 5 minutes. Instant Pot will pressurize, then 5-minute cook time will begin.
Once 5-minute cook time ends, carefully Quick Release internal pressure. Use caution as any escaping steam will be incredibly hot.
Carefully remove lid and set aside. Portion oatmeal into serving bowls, add toppings as desired, and serve hot.
Recipe Notes
Almond Milk: Feel free to swap this out with coconut milk, cashew milk, soy milk, or even just replace it with water. Note, though, that using only water will make your oatmeal less creamy.
Meal Prep: Divide the prepared oatmeal into airtight containers and let cool completely, then seal containers and refrigerate until ready to enjoy. Oatmeal will keep up to 5 days if stored properly.
Suggested Toppings
Maple syrup, chopped pecans, and blueberries
Honey and sliced bananas
Chocolate chips and melted peanut butter
Sliced strawberries and melted almond butter
Fresh raspberries and melted Nutella
Maple syrup, cinnamon, and brown sugar
Chia seeds, granola, and toasted almonds
Chopped spinach, sautéed mushrooms, and a fried egg
